**Breaking: Gamecocks Coach Dawn Staley Brings in WNBA Legend Lisa Leslie to Develop South Carolina’s Frontcourt Stars**..

by 9inenews
May 8, 2025
in Uncategorized
0

 

In a blockbuster move that’s already sending shockwaves through women’s college basketball, South Carolina head coach Dawn Staley is adding none other than WNBA icon Lisa Leslie to her coaching staff. The Hall of Famer, three-time WNBA MVP, and four-time Olympic gold medalist will assist in developing the Gamecocks’ frontcourt—a position group that has been central to the program’s national dominance in recent years.

 

Leslie’s arrival is more than a headline—it’s a powerful statement of intent. South Carolina is not just looking to maintain its elite status in women’s basketball; it’s doubling down on excellence, tradition, and player development with two of the most iconic figures in the sport now working side by side.

 

“I’m honored to join Dawn and her incredible program,” Leslie said in a statement. “South Carolina has set the standard in women’s college basketball, and I’m excited to help these young players reach their full potential, both on and off the court.”

 

### A Legendary Collaboration

 

The partnership between Dawn Staley and Lisa Leslie is the stuff of basketball dreams. Both have represented Team USA at the highest level and helped shape the modern era of women’s hoops. As players, they were fierce competitors; as coaches and mentors, they now unite for a shared mission—to build on South Carolina’s dynasty and elevate the next generation of stars.

 

Staley, already a three-time NCAA champion and the reigning queen of the college coaching ranks, has never shied away from bold moves. Her recruitment of Leslie—who brings gravitas, deep experience, and a passion for teaching—could reshape the standard for developmental excellence in the NCAA.

 

“Lisa is one of the most respected post players the game has ever seen,” said Staley. “Her knowledge of the game, her leadership, and her ability to teach the details of the position will be a tremendous asset for our players and staff.”

 

### South Carolina’s Frontcourt Tradition

 

The Gamecocks have become synonymous with dominant frontcourt play. From Alaina Coates to A’ja Wilson to Aliyah Boston, South Carolina has churned out elite post players who have gone on to become stars in the WNBA. Under Staley’s leadership, the paint has been a place of pride, physicality, and production.

 

Now, with Lisa Leslie taking a hands-on role in player development, the expectations are rising even higher. Leslie’s technical knowledge—especially on footwork, rebounding positioning, and offensive versatility—aligns perfectly with what Staley’s system demands.

 

Players like Ashlyn Watkins, Chloe Kitts, and incoming freshmen will benefit immensely from learning under a post legend who defined the position in the WNBA’s formative years.

 

### Beyond the Court: Mentorship and Representation

 

Leslie’s hiring also represents a crucial step in the evolution of women’s basketball leadership. The sport has long called for greater visibility of Black women in coaching and executive roles. With Leslie joining Staley, South Carolina now becomes a national model for representation, mentorship, and empowerment.

 

Both Staley and Leslie have openly advocated for more opportunities for women—particularly women of color—in leadership roles. This move isn’t just about Xs and Os; it’s about setting a cultural precedent.

 

“I want these young women to see what’s possible,” Leslie said. “It’s important that they see themselves in leadership roles. If I can inspire just one player to pursue greatness in all areas of life, then I’ve done my job.”

 

### The Bigger Picture

 

This is more than a coaching hire. It’s a strategic masterstroke at a time when the women’s college basketball landscape is more competitive than ever. The rise of programs like LSU, Iowa, and UConn continues to challenge South Carolina’s supremacy. Staley, never one to rest on her laurels, is building a bench of excellence to meet that challenge head-on.

 

Adding Leslie is also a move that could help in recruiting. Today’s high school stars grew up watching YouTube clips of Lisa Leslie dunking in the WNBA, or hearing stories about her dominance in the Olympics. Having that legend courtside and in practice every day is a major draw for elite prospects choosing between the top programs in the country.

 

### A Future Full of Promise

 

The coming season was already filled with promise for the Gamecocks. After losing key players to the WNBA in recent years, South Carolina is now in a reload—not rebuild—phase. With a mix of talented returners and highly touted freshmen, the team is again expected to contend for a Final Four spot.

 

Now, with Leslie in the fold, there’s another layer of excitement and anticipation. Her presence brings not just elite teaching, but also a championship pedigree that resonates in every practice session and team meeting.

 

### What Comes Next

 

Details about Leslie’s exact title and role are expected to be clarified in the coming days, but sources indicate she’ll be actively involved in practices, individual workouts, and game planning for the frontcourt. Her commitment to the program is reportedly long-term and includes mentorship duties as well.

 

For South Carolina fans, this is another reason to believe that the dynasty is far from over. In fact, it might just be entering a new, even more dominant chapter.
